| 网站首页 | 业界新闻 | 小组 | 威客 | 人才 | 下载频道 | 博客 | 代码贴 | 在线编程 | 编程论坛
欢迎加入我们,一同切磋技术
用户名:   
 
密 码:  
共有 1154 人关注过本帖
标题:求真相,生成的.exe不能运行
只看楼主 加入收藏
gmac
Rank: 2
等 级:论坛游民
帖 子:174
专家分:85
注 册:2010-9-28
结帖率:96.67%
收藏
已结贴  问题点数:20 回复次数:16 
求真相,生成的.exe不能运行
程序代码:
#include <stdio.h>
#include <stdlib.h>
#include <ctype.h>
#include <string.h>
void Toupper(char * x);
void Aatoi(char *n);

int main(int argc,char *argv[])
{

   
    FILE *p;
    char n[20];
    p=fopen("w.txt","r");

    fgets(n,20,p);

   Aatoi(n);
    fputs(n,stdout);

        putchar('\n');

       
       
    }


 

void Toupper(char * x)
    {
        while(*x)
        {
            *x=toupper(*x);
            x++;
        }
    }
void Aatoi(char *n)
{
    unsigned int i;
    for(i=0;i<strlen(n);i++)
    {while(isdigit(*(n+i)))
    {
        printf("%d",*(n+i)-48);
       
        n++;
    }
}
putchar('\n');
}
编译通过,可点击Debug下的.exe却报错!请高人指点。。。不懂的就算了
搜索更多相关主题的帖子: exe 求真 运行 
2010-11-03 21:13
vandychan
Rank: 15Rank: 15Rank: 15Rank: 15Rank: 15
等 级:贵宾
威 望:18
帖 子:2296
专家分:6418
注 册:2010-8-20
收藏
得分:4 
我先看看吧

到底是“出来混迟早要还”还是“杀人放火金腰带”?
2010-11-03 21:19
gmac
Rank: 2
等 级:论坛游民
帖 子:174
专家分:85
注 册:2010-9-28
收藏
得分:0 
回复 2楼 vandychan
谢谢!
2010-11-03 21:33
gmac
Rank: 2
等 级:论坛游民
帖 子:174
专家分:85
注 册:2010-9-28
收藏
得分:0 
是说
2010-11-03 21:49
gmac
Rank: 2
等 级:论坛游民
帖 子:174
专家分:85
注 册:2010-9-28
收藏
得分:0 
不清楚
2010-11-03 22:11
m21wo
Rank: 10Rank: 10Rank: 10
等 级:青峰侠
威 望:4
帖 子:440
专家分:1905
注 册:2010-9-23
收藏
得分:4 
程序没问题!!!你要在你的程序当前文件
里建w.txt文档啊  这样才能读取数据啊
p=fopen("w.txt","r");


If You Want Something, Go Get It, Period.
2010-11-03 22:36
gmac
Rank: 2
等 级:论坛游民
帖 子:174
专家分:85
注 册:2010-9-28
收藏
得分:0 
回复 6楼 m21wo
已经有了,可是在双击Debug下生成的.exe时却无法运行,在编译窗口可以。
感到费解
2010-11-03 22:45
m21wo
Rank: 10Rank: 10Rank: 10
等 级:青峰侠
威 望:4
帖 子:440
专家分:1905
注 册:2010-9-23
收藏
得分:0 
你应该把.exe 与 w.txt放在一个地方

If You Want Something, Go Get It, Period.
2010-11-03 22:47
gmac
Rank: 2
等 级:论坛游民
帖 子:174
专家分:85
注 册:2010-9-28
收藏
得分:0 
如何修改呢?
修改fopen()中的路径?
2010-11-03 22:50
gmac
Rank: 2
等 级:论坛游民
帖 子:174
专家分:85
注 册:2010-9-28
收藏
得分:0 
The program 'D:\\MYC.PROGRAM\Debug\x.exe' has exited with code 3 (0x3).
2010-11-03 23:02
快速回复:求真相,生成的.exe不能运行
数据加载中...
 
   



关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.017282 second(s), 7 queries.
Copyright©2004-2024, BCCN.NET, All Rights Reserved